This is my response to particular opinions about Black single mothers online. Including the men that date them & also men that refuse to date women with children. 

When it comes to white women, the single mother narrative is relatively positive. Words such as strong and independent are constantly used to describe white single mothers. In fact they are even glorified. However, acceptance, understanding, and support has yet to be extended to Black single mothers. 

“Demonized”

Black single mothers are regularly demonized and ridiculed. Some Black men seem to constantly blame the out of wedlock rate within the Black community on Black women, rather than looking at the Black men that actually make them single mothers. Black women that raising their children outside of the traditional definitions of a nuclear family are subject to demonization and damaging stereotypes. 

In reality, statistics show that Black women are the primary breadwinners in a majority of Black households. If we truly seek to uplift black communities, we need policies that support Black single mothers.
